PHP Class KGzocha\Searcher\Criteria\DateTimeRangeCriteria

Inheritance: implements KGzocha\Searcher\Criteria\CriteriaInterface
Afficher le fichier Open project: krzysztof-gzocha/searcher

Méthodes publiques

Méthode Description
__construct ( DateTime $startingDateTime = null, DateTime $endingDateTime = null )
getEndingDateTime ( ) : DateTime
getStartingDateTime ( ) : DateTime
setEndingDateTime ( DateTime $endingDateTime = null ) : DateTimeRangeCriteria
setStartingDateTime ( DateTime $startingDateTime = null ) : DateTimeRangeCriteria
shouldBeApplied ( )

Method Details

__construct() public méthode

public __construct ( DateTime $startingDateTime = null, DateTime $endingDateTime = null )
$startingDateTime DateTime
$endingDateTime DateTime

getEndingDateTime() public méthode

public getEndingDateTime ( ) : DateTime
Résultat DateTime

getStartingDateTime() public méthode

public getStartingDateTime ( ) : DateTime
Résultat DateTime

setEndingDateTime() public méthode

public setEndingDateTime ( DateTime $endingDateTime = null ) : DateTimeRangeCriteria
$endingDateTime DateTime
Résultat DateTimeRangeCriteria

setStartingDateTime() public méthode

public setStartingDateTime ( DateTime $startingDateTime = null ) : DateTimeRangeCriteria
$startingDateTime DateTime
Résultat DateTimeRangeCriteria

shouldBeApplied() public méthode

public shouldBeApplied ( )